The LT4 uses 6 range (one step colder than ss), with my round of bolt on stuff, I did NGK LTR7IX-11, the first thing I was told to change by Vengeance before tunning... something I did notice is that these cars pull timing even in factory form unless running a boost additive. The new plugs just compensated for the additional heat in the cylinder, without them, I probably would be pulling even more timing. Should be noted, they also come pregapped about the same as factory specs which is what really matters to prevent fouling, they get plenty of heat the stay clean and a nice large gap to burn as much fuel as possible without any blowout what so ever.

If you want to run more timing, E50 did the trick for me.... I have a very happy fuel system 2900 psi at the rail, 80psi low side, inj around 5.4ms, and 23° of timing at wot every single time.

Bolt-on car on E85 is fine running stock plugs. Normally don't go colder unless you do Heads/Cam or a power adder.
